bigjim - you're idea would only really work with the GLA route, and that makes the suggestion unviable.

GLA has as far as I'm aware been persistently poor, whereas MAN has been erratic with some flights virtually full and others almost empty. As an extreme example last week one flight was upgraded to an E195 and had 100+ on board ahead of Spurs v Man U.

The average for RNS and GRQ on an AT4 would be nothing like mid-40s because the capacity cap means you would lose pax on flights where current loads exceed 48. The AT7 works just fine, likewise for MAN because a number of individual flights have had loads in the 50s and 60s, but I accept for the latter they need greater consistency and to get the overall average up. To be fair RNS and GRQ had similar averages in the early days and they've now grown, hopefully MAN will do the same but we'll see.
